Overview: In a recent North St. Paul City Council meeting, attention was given to the city’s pressing water storage deficiency, with the council reallocating $4.5 million from the community center to the construction of a new water tower.

Overview: The Miami Beach Planning Board meeting centered on several issues, with attention given to the ongoing redevelopment of the historic Raleigh Hotel. A request for an increase in the Floor Area Ratio (FAR) was a focal point, as the board grappled with balancing historical preservation with the economic needs of the project. Concerns from the community and board members led to a delay in the decision, allowing for further deliberations in the coming months.

Overview: During a recent meeting of the Hillsborough County School Board, discussions surrounding proposed changes to employee health insurance plans emerged as a central point of contention. Members of the board, alongside several public speakers, expressed concerns over the financial implications and accessibility of the proposed insurance options, highlighting a deep-seated frustration with the current system and the proposed transition from a fully insured to a self-funded model.

Overview: The Halifax TRIAD Board meeting was marked by a compelling presentation by local historian John O’Shea, who brought the history of Halifax to the forefront, detailing its early settlements, educational evolution, and industrial past. O’Shea’s narrative, filled with anecdotes and historical documents, painted a picture of the town’s development.
